2. Types of Extensible Boom Aerial Devices


Understanding the different types of extensible boom aerial devices is crucial in making the right choice. We will delve into two primary categories: telescopic and articulating boom lifts.

2.1 Telescopic Boom Lifts


Telescopic boom lifts, often referred to as straight booms, extend in a straight line, providing exceptional reach and minimal horizontal movement. These lifts are ideal for tasks that require access to high points without obstructions. Key features include:
- **Vertical Reach**: Telescopic booms typically offer a higher vertical reach compared to other aerial devices.
- **Stability**: Their design enhances stability, making them suitable for aerial work in open spaces.

2.2 Articulating Boom Lifts


Articulating boom lifts, also known as knuckle booms, feature multiple sections that can bend, allowing for versatile maneuverability. They are perfect for accessing hard-to-reach areas with obstacles. Key characteristics include:
- **Flexibility**: The ability to navigate around obstacles makes these lifts ideal for complex job sites.
- **Horizontal Reach**: Articulating booms provide significant horizontal reach, beneficial for tasks that require lateral movement.

4. Key Factors to Consider When Choosing


Choosing the right extensible boom aerial device requires careful consideration of several key factors. We will explore each aspect in detail.

4.1 Maximum Working Height


The maximum working height is a critical factor. Assess the height you need to reach for your specific tasks. Consider:
- **Job Requirements**: Different projects may require different heights, so it’s essential to measure the distance accurately.
- **Safety Margins**: Always choose a device that exceeds your maximum height requirement to ensure safety.

4.2 Load Capacity


Load capacity refers to the maximum weight the aerial device can safely lift. Consider the following:
- **Materials and Equipment**: Calculate the total weight of the materials and equipment you plan to use at height.
- **Operator Safety**: Always factor in the operator's weight as well when determining the required load capacity.

4.3 Stability and Terrain Considerations


Stability is vital for safe operation, especially when working on uneven or sloped terrain. Evaluate:
- **Terrain Type**: Different devices are designed for varying terrain types, so assess the job site before selecting a lift.
- **Outriggers and Stabilizers**: Some lifts come equipped with outriggers or stabilizers to enhance their stability on uneven ground.

5. Safety Features and Compliance Standards


Safety should always be a top priority when utilizing extensible boom aerial devices. Familiarize yourself with essential safety features and compliance standards:
- **Emergency Descent Systems**: These systems allow operators to descend safely in the event of a power failure.
- **Safety Harnesses and Guardrails**: Ensure that the device is equipped with appropriate safety harnesses and guardrails for enhanced operator safety.
- **Compliance with OSHA and ANSI Standards**: Verify that the equipment meets the necessary regulatory standards for aerial lifts.

6. Maintenance and Cost Considerations


Regular maintenance is vital to ensure the longevity and safe operation of your extensible boom aerial device. Consider the following:
- **Maintenance Schedule**: Establish a routine maintenance schedule to keep the device in optimal condition.
- **Operational Costs**: Factor in operational costs such as fuel, insurance, and parts replacement when budgeting for your aerial device.

7. Frequently Asked Questions


What is the difference between a telescopic boom and an articulating boom lift?


Telescopic boom lifts extend in a straight line for reaching vertical heights, while articulating boom lifts have multiple joints, allowing them to navigate around obstacles.

How do I determine the right capacity for my boom lift?


Calculate the total weight of all materials, tools, and personnel involved in your project, then choose a boom lift with a capacity that exceeds this total.

Are there regulations for operating aerial devices?


Yes, OSHA and ANSI set specific standards and regulations that must be followed when operating aerial lifts to ensure safety.

What types of terrain are suitable for extensible boom aerial devices?


Many boom lifts are designed for various terrains, including flat, uneven, and even sloped surfaces, depending on the model and features.

Can I rent an extensible boom lift instead of purchasing one?


Yes, renting is a common option for companies that require aerial lifts for short-term projects or specific tasks.
